Sugar Hill Area Facts

  • Sugar Hill has a Livability Score of 72/100, which is considered excellent
  • Sugar Hill crime rates are 42% lower than the Georgia average
  • Cost of living in Sugar Hill is 17% higher than the Georgia average

Sugar Hill, A Land Of Charming Estates 4 rating By Anonymous ( May 10, 2018) Sugar Hill is a beautiful city just a glance away from Lake Lanier. It's outside of the Atlanta Area--behind Alpharetta and Duluth--giving it access to an amazing city and a unique look at two of America's greatest Korean communities.

Everything is stunning in Sugar Hill. The ho
...Read More uses are immaculate, the lawn care is grand, and the roads are beautiful...usually. When entering neighborhoods--whether it's the nicer part of town or the developing family homes for Atlanta workers--the roads are usually great. Peachtree Industrial Blvd and I-20 need work, but I guess that's the story of busy roads anyway.

Living in Sugar Hill is like entering an estate of nature. You're surrounded by great architecture, respectable families, and the result of industry investments done well. The Chattahoochee River streams along the west coast of Sugar Hill, allowing many smaller streams and ponds to add delicate and delightful waterscapes within the greenery.

The best areas in Sugar Hill are around the Buford Nature Preserve. Just northwest of that area is a strip of great restaurants and shops on W Main Street and W Shadburn Avenue. Read Less
